OPTIMIZING THE USE OF Duddingtonia flagrans CHLAMYDOSPORES AGAINST Haemonchus contortus IN FECES OF SHEEP
The aim of this study was to identify the proportion of Duddintonia. flagrans chlamydospores that is needed to the achieve an optimum trapping efficacy in the presence of eggs or L3 larvae of Haemonchus contortus.
